The Power of Joy - Story
There was a time when my neighbor, an elderly gentleman named Mr. Thompson, faced a profound storm in his life. After losing his beloved wife, he found himself engulfed in grief, drowning in memories that felt more like chains than treasures. The once-vibrant man seemed to shrink before our eyes, stuck in a fog of sorrow. Yet, there was something remarkable about Mr. Thompson. He started to spend his mornings in the garden they had tended together, often muttering to himself as he worked the soil.
One day, as I passed by, I noticed a vibrant patch of sunflowers standing tall in the midst of the chaos. Their golden faces turned toward the sun seemed to echo a beauty that spoke of resilience. Mr. Thompson saw me admiring them and smiled, his eyes twinkling with a hint of that old sparkle. He said, “These flowers remind me that even in darkness, I can grow again. I trust that God has a plan for me, just as He promised in Isaiah 40:31 – that those who wait on the Lord will renew their strength; they will mount up with wings like eagles.”
In that moment, I realized that his journey through grief was turning into a testimony of spiritual growth. Mr. Thompson was not merely surviving; he was discovering joy in the midst of pain, trusting that victory was not about escaping sorrow but about finding hope in the Lord’s guidance. His sunflowers, reaching ever upward, were a vibrant reminder that joy can blossom even when life feels heavy, and that trust in God leads us to heights we never thought possible.
